are there any drum to disc conversions available for my 98 2wd f150??? the rear axle seal is leaking and gumming up the drums causing the truck to hop when i slow down.. im jsut sick of these drums.. i want to swap over to discs all around.. any help would be appreciated..
There's lots of ideas for this but you pretty much have 2 choices. Go with a full conversion kit which is $$$$ or try to find a rear end from an Explorer since they came with disc. Not sure which year Explorer, there may be other models that have the same rear with disc, but the Explorer is the only one I can think of.

Im pretty sure ours are the same.. my uncle has a 99 f150 with the rear discs and i looked under his truck and the axle mounting flange where all the brake hardware bolts too is different then my 98s.. soo by going off of just that, im assuming u cant just swap a disc setup from a truck that came with discs to a truck that came with drums.. sucks i know.. thats why i think the only answer is to either buy those swap brackets posted earlier or buy an entire rearend that has the discs..
